๐ Definition of Squares and Rectangles
A solid understanding begins with defining what constitutes a square and a rectangle. Let's break it down:
- ๐ Rectangle: A rectangle is a four-sided polygon (a quadrilateral) where all four angles are right angles (90 degrees). Opposite sides are parallel and equal in length.
- ๐ Square: A square is a special type of rectangle where all four sides are equal in length. It also has four right angles. Therefore, a square is always a rectangle, but a rectangle is not always a square.

๐ Key Principles
Several fundamental principles govern squares and rectangles:
- ๐ Right Angles: Both shapes must have four 90-degree angles.
- โฅ Parallel Sides: Opposite sides of both shapes are parallel to each other.
- ๐ค Equal Sides (Square): All four sides of a square are of equal length.
- โ Area Calculation (Rectangle): Area = length $\times$ width.
- โ๏ธ Area Calculation (Square): Area = side $\times$ side, or $side^2$.
- โ Perimeter Calculation (Rectangle): Perimeter = 2(length + width).
- โ๏ธ Perimeter Calculation (Square): Perimeter = 4 $\times$ side.

๐ก Tips for Identification
Here are some tips to help you easily identify squares and rectangles:
- ๐ง Check the Angles: Use a corner of a piece of paper to see if the angles are right angles.
- ๐ Measure the Sides: If all sides are equal, it could be a square. If opposite sides are equal, it could be a rectangle.
- ๐๏ธ Visualize: Mentally compare the shape to known squares and rectangles.
